Nockamixon State Park Ridge Trail Dispersed Area
Four or five primitive sites scattered along the old Ridge Trail logging road, with partial views of Lake Nockamixon through the trees. Sites are small — best for tents and small truck campers. Established fire rings at most spots. Good access to the park’s 25-mile trail network. Gets busy during fall foliage season and summer weekends.
Access via the maintenance road behind the park office — ask at the visitor center for current conditions. Road can be rough after storms with fallen trees. Winter access depends on snow conditions. Pack everything out; park rangers do patrol back here occasionally.
